Did the MASS package disappear? Specifically, I'm looking for a function to find the MCD (robust measure of shape and location) for a multi-dimensional data matrix. Anyone know anything about this? Thanks, Jo Jo Hardin Assistant Professor Department of Mathematics Pomona College

RE: [R] MASS package?

2004-07-14 Thread Liaw, Andy
Search on the R site ought to show you. cov.rob() is in MASS (part of the `VR' bundle, and should be part of all R distribution). There's also the rrcov package with the covMcd() function. Andy From: Johanna Hardin Did the MASS package disappear? Specifically, I'm looking for a function
